The Living Museum of the Horse, which is a museum in Chantilly, France, is located 40km north of Paris. The museum is in the Château de Chantilly. Mini-Lili loves horses, so we went to see them and the show they perform for tourists. It is an amazing show with beautiful and talented horses.
